Finance Review — Board Summary

Quick update: we've paused all hiring in the Fieldworks division through year-end. Twelve open roles frozen, saving roughly 900K annualized. Morale is holding up, though two team leads have raised concerns. Nothing alarming in the numbers otherwise. The freeze ties into the plan summarized just below.

confidential, bawig-bafog: Only 30 of the 496 pilot accounts renewed Lammir, so a churn review is set for May 8. Kelionax Systems is in early talks to buy Noririx Foods for about $76.9 million.

Ticket: SketchLoom undo/redo service auth failing

Hey sec review folks — the history service behind SketchLoom's diagram editor (the thing that stores undo/redo snapshots) started rejecting calls Tuesday. Root cause: the service credential expired and nobody got the renewal ping. Undo works locally but redo across sessions is dead. Marta rotated the credential this morning and confirmed the history stack replays cleanly. Flagging here for audit trail purposes. The replacement key for the snapshot service is below.

API key for kageg-yawip: vxb15-hPYGepB2Ktrw1iB

**Q: How does Textrane guess the encoding of uploaded files?**

We sniff the first 64KB with our charset detector, fall back to UTF-8, and flag anything below 80% confidence for manual review. When reviewing encoding changes, please check the Latin-1 vs Windows-1252 edge cases — they bite us constantly. The full detection heuristics and test corpus are documented on the internal page.

operations page: https://jenkins.torvadyn.local/build/deploy/display/pages/611247f0a622ae80

**Ticket: Drift in dependency pins on brambleworks builders**

The nightly audit flagged three builder pools running unpinned transitive deps, violating the Ferncastle pinning policy. New folks: we pin everything, including build tooling, and regenerate lockfiles only through the pinbot job. Manual edits to lockfiles get reverted. Affected pools need re-baking from the golden image. To verify a builder is compliant, compare its running config against the canonical set below.

deployment values, kahap-kadug:
[fenmir]
port = 8000
region = central-1
host = fenmir.norvaworks.corp
timeout_ms = 2000
retries = 6